Transaction 8eb490aca483418b65caaf71c2315b4dc30db0d4139dd30a5c2e46f0095251c9

2 Input
2 Outputs
  • 8eb490aca483418b65caaf71c2315b4dc30db0d4139dd30a5c2e46f0095251c9:0
  • value  1771849
    address  38Bed6TL8ST99a3LiNSJt2DUtZ3JeUEGXo
  • 8eb490aca483418b65caaf71c2315b4dc30db0d4139dd30a5c2e46f0095251c9:1
  • value  147585
    address  3BMEXjq3vLKzKstDbWFETm24qBJtuifySX